The Sunshine Coast boasts an array of coastal and tropical favourites, from the vibrant Noosa Heads, known for its luxury stays, boutique shopping, and acclaimed dining, to the rolling hills of the hinterland for a quieter retreat. For those seeking a more relaxed sophistication, Sunrise Beach and Peregian Beach offer modern, spacious stays, often with breathtaking oceanfront views. Alexandra Headland is often overlooked; however, it charms with its gentle tempo, small-town warmth, and pristine waterfronts.
